In today's fast-paced world, convenience is king. One of the best ways retailers have adapted to this demand is through in-store pickup during checkout. It's a game-changer for those who want the efficiency of online shopping but can't wait for delivery. Here's a simple guide on how you can select and use in-store pickup during checkout.

First things first, not every store offers in-store pickup. So, before getting excited about it, make sure your preferred retailer does so. Usually, there's an option somewhere on their website or app that says "Store Pickup" or something similar-if it ain't there, you won't be able to use it.

Once you've confirmed that your store has this service, start shopping as usual. Add items to your cart just like you would if you were having them delivered. When you're ready to check out, look for the shipping options page; this is where you'll usually find the magic button for in-store pickup.

Now comes the fun part: selecting your store location. Retailers often have multiple locations and not all might have what you're looking for in stock. Double-check availability at your chosen location-there's nothing worse than finding out last minute that they don't have what you need!

After choosing your store, proceed with payment details as usual. You'll get an order confirmation email; hang onto it! This email will typically include important info such as when your items will be ready for pickup and any identification you might need.

Ah! The wait time varies from store to store-some places are super quick and others take a bit longer. Don't assume it's gonna be immediate unless explicitly stated by the retailer; patience is key here.

When finally heading to pick up your order, don't forget essential documents like an ID or order confirmation number-they usually ask for these upon arrival. Some stores offer curbside pickup too; if that's available and more convenient for ya', go for it!

Upon arrival at the store, follow any specific instructions provided by them-whether it's checking in via app or going directly to a designated counter inside the store. Once there, show 'em your ID or order confirmation number and voila! Your items should be handed over swiftly.

Comparing In-Store Pickup with Home Delivery Options

Comparing In-Store Pickup with Home Delivery Options: InStore Pickup

When it comes to the convenience of shopping, folks often find themselves caught in a debate between in-store pickup and home delivery. Both options have their own merits and drawbacks, but let's focus on in-store pickup for a moment. After all, it's not like everyone loves waiting around at home all day for a package to arrive.

First off, one of the biggest advantages of in-store pickup is immediacy. You can order something online and pick it up within hours-sometimes even minutes! No more waiting days or weeks for your stuff to show up. Plus, you won't have to deal with missed deliveries or stolen packages (which is becoming more common these days). Oh boy, ain't that a relief?

Moreover, there's the added bonus of inspecting your items before taking them home. If you've ever ordered something only to receive it broken or not quite what you expected, you'll appreciate this perk. With in-store pickup, if there's an issue with your purchase right away, you can sort it out on the spot without having to go through the hassle of returns and exchanges by mail.

In addition, picking up orders at the store means no shipping fees! Who doesn't love saving money? And while we're talking about saving things-how about time? Isn't it great when you don't have to wait around for delivery windows that seem forever long? You swing by the store when it's convenient for you and get your stuff immediately.

However, let's be honest here-it's not all sunshine and rainbows. Sometimes stores mess up; they say they have your item ready but when you reach there... surprise! It's either misplaced or hasn't arrived yet. Frustrating much? Also, not everyone lives close enough to make popping into a store easy peasy.

Still though, for many shoppers out there who want control over their purchases and timing-or just hate paying extra shipping costs-in-store pickup can be pretty darn attractive option compared to home delivery systems which might involve too much uncertainty sometimes.

Tips for a Smooth In-Store Pickup Experience

Oh, the convenience of in-store pickup! It's a real game-changer for those who hate waiting for deliveries. But let's be honest, it's not always smooth sailing. Here are some tips to make your in-store pickup experience as hassle-free as possible.

First off, don't forget to check your email or text messages before heading out. I can't stress this enough! Stores usually send a confirmation message when your order is ready for pick up. If you don't get one, you're probably going to waste time standing around and that's just frustrating.

Next up, bring a valid ID with you. You might think it's unnecessary but many stores won't release an order without verifying your identity. Imagine getting all the way to the store only to realize you left your wallet at home – Ugh!

When it comes to timing, try avoiding peak hours if you can. The last thing you want is to deal with long lines and crowded parking lots. Weekend afternoons are generally a no-go unless you enjoy fighting through hordes of people.

Another handy tip: double-check the store's location and hours of operation before you leave the house. It's easy to assume they're open late or located just 'round the corner when they might actually close early or be in a different part of town than you thought.

And oh boy, make sure you've got all necessary paperwork or information readily available on your phone or printed out. Some stores require order numbers while others might ask for QR codes from their app-don't assume it'll be straightforward!

If something goes wrong-and let's face it, things do go wrong-be polite but assertive when talking with customer service staff. They're more likely to help promptly if you're respectful yet firm about resolving any issues.

Lastly, have some patience! Sometimes there'll be hiccups like system errors or misplaced items; getting worked up won't speed things along.
